Buckwheat flour is used to make soba noodles, typical in Japanese cuisine, and to make crepes. WebStep 1 Start off your day with a dose of wheat germ in your smoothie or yogurt. Wheat germ adds a wonderful crunchy texture and nutty taste to these smooth breakfasts, but also tastes delicious added to pancake batter, waffles and omelets. Step 2 Toss wheat germ into your lunchtime tuna salad mix or sprinkle it atop your green vegetable salad.
WebWhole Wheat Bread. This bread is made from whole wheat grains. It is a much healthier option than regular white bread which may worsen symptoms of diverticulosis. It provides the consumer with dietary fiber for good digestive health. It also contains nutrients like iron, vitamin B, magnesium, and calcium, to improve overall health.
